proof/eml_proof_in_lumbda.lsp (~150 lines, portable Scheme):

  - Term-rewriting engine: pattern variables (?x), structural match,
    substitution, leftmost-innermost normalization with a 500-step
    cap for termination safety.
  - Seven axioms: definition of eml, exp/ln inverses, ln(1)=0, and
    the four algebraic identities needed for the five theorems.
  - All five Lean theorems (eml_is_exp, eml_is_e, eml_is_ln,
    eml_is_zero, eml_is_sub) verified by symbolic rewriting alone.
    No numerical evaluation. Same abstract-exp/ln axioms Lean uses.

Full coverage: all 5 of 5 Lean theorems reproduce in Lumbda.
Cross-impl: 5/5 pass in Python --fast, C default, and asm.
(C --fast hits the known cumulative-state compiler bug and is
tracked — does not affect the other three tiers.)

tests/bench-proof.sh + `make bench-proof`:

  EML proof verification (best of 3 runs, i5-8350U):

    Lumbda Python --fast              363 ms
    Lumbda C (tree-walker)             42 ms
    Lumbda C --fast (bytecode VM)   crashes  (known bug)
    Lumbda asm                         29 ms  <-- fastest live check
    Lean 4 (cached replay)              1 ms  (artifact re-read)
    Lean 4 (cold rebuild)             374 ms  (fair end-to-end)

  Lumbda asm is 13× faster than Lean's cold rebuild at verifying
  the same five theorems. Lean's cached replay is still much faster,
  but that's re-reading an already-checked artifact — not re-running
  the kernel against the proof text.

# 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
# uncommonlisp — Python + C + Assembly implementations
# ═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
#
# Implementations:
# Python uncommonlisp.py bytecode VM, full continuations, portal
# C c/uncommonlisp tree-walker + bytecode VM + x86_64 JIT
# Assembly asm/uncommonlisp pure x86_64, no libc, 13KB binary
#
# Test suites:
# make test Python unit/integration (571 tests)
# make c-test C unit/integration + JIT (76 tests) + functional (114)
# make asm-test Assembly unit/integration/functional (75 tests)
# make functional-test Shared .lsp suite in Python + C (114 each)
# make test-all Everything (836 total)
#
# Benchmarks (each generates reproducible numbers referenced in the
# whitepaper; hardware-independent commands, safety envelope built in):
# make bench Python bench.py (tree-walker vs bytecode VM)
# make c-bench C unit-level microbenchmarks
# make bench-3way §6.4: Python vs C vs asm on sum-to/ack
# make bench-portal §7.5: S-exp/JSON/binary portal save+load timings
# make bench-portal-cross §7.2: 3x3 cross-impl portal save×load matrix
# make bench-web §11.3: HTTP benchmark vs busybox + python http.server
# make bench-rpc-chain §11.4: Py → C relay → asm backend chain timing
# make bench-proof §8.6: EML proof — Lean 4 vs Lumbda tiers
# make bench-all run every bench above back to back
# make friction head-to-head timing: Python vs C vs CPython
#
# Other:
# make examples Run examples in Python + C, compare output
# make docs Generate architecture diagrams
# make whitepaper Build PDF whitepaper
# make clean-all Clean everything
